What Are Pickling Lime and Salt, and How Do They Differ?

lime firms salt flavors

Pickling lime and pickling salt are two ingredients often used in preserving foods, but they serve very different roles.

Pickling lime, or food-grade lime, is calcium hydroxide (Ca(OH)₂). It’s used to improve the texture of vegetables by making them firmer during preservation. It’s an alkaline substance that affects pH levels, helping keep things crisp.

On the other hand, pickling salt is pure sodium chloride (NaCl). It’s designed to make clear, preservative brines and mostly influences the flavor and shelf life of your pickles.

These ingredients aren’t interchangeable. Lime strengthens the texture, while salt impacts taste and how well your food lasts. Knowing their unique functions helps ensure your pickling turns out successful.

How Does Pickling Lime Improve Food Firmness and Texture?

Pickling lime strengthens the cell walls of vegetables by allowing calcium ions to penetrate and reinforce their structure. This helps the vegetables stay firm and hold their shape better.

It also increases the pectin content, which makes your pickles firmer and crunchier. When used properly, lime helps keep that crisp texture during storage.

But be careful—overusing lime can make the vegetables too hard and unpleasant to eat.

Strengthening Cell Walls

Pickling lime improves food firmness mainly by providing calcium ions that bond with pectin molecules inside plant cell walls.

This calcium from lime makes the cell walls stronger, so vegetables become more rigid and resilient.

Here’s how it works:

  1. Calcium ions from pickling lime cross-link with pectin molecules.
  2. These bonds boost the structural integrity of the cell walls.
  3. The added rigidity helps vegetables stay firm during processing.

Just make sure to soak and rinse properly to get the benefits of calcium without over-accumulating, which can cause grit.

What Are the Safety Risks of Using Pickling Lime in Canning?

Using pickling lime in home canning can pose serious safety risks because residual lime can neutralize vinegar’s acidity, which is essential for preventing bacterial growth. If you don’t rinse thoroughly, lime-treated vegetables may leave calcium residues that lower acidity, increasing the risk of foodborne illnesses like botulism.

To stay safe, consider these points: Residual lime can interfere with maintaining safe pH levels during canning. Inadequate rinsing leaves calcium residues that compromise food safety. The FDA no longer recommends using pickling lime in home canning due to potential health hazards.

Consuming un-rinsed lime residues can lead to toxicity and bacterial growth, putting your safety at risk. Always prioritize proper rinsing and avoid using pickling lime to ensure safe, successful canning.

Common Mistakes When Handling Pickling Lime and Salt

Handling pickling lime and salt improperly can affect both the safety and quality of your canned goods. One common mistake is not rinsing pickling lime thoroughly, which leaves residual alkalinity that can neutralize acidity and help bacteria grow.

Proper rinsing of pickling lime is essential to prevent bacterial growth and ensure safe canned goods.

Using non-food grade lime or agricultural lime is another mistake. These can introduce contamination and pose health risks. Always make sure you’re using food-grade lime.

Overusing pickling lime can cause a gritty texture and change the flavor. It’s important to follow proper measurements to avoid this. Similarly, improper salt measurements can weaken preservation or make foods too salty and soft.

Always double-check your measurements and ensure you’re using the right, food-grade products for safe and tasty results.

What Is the Best Substitute for Pickling Salt?

The best substitute for pickling salt is pure sodium chloride without anti-caking agents or additives. You can use kosher or sea salt if they are free of iodine and anti-caking agents, but you’ll need to adjust your measurements.

Avoid using table salt because it often contains additives that can cloud your brine or alter the flavor. Always make sure your substitute is food-grade and suitable for canning to keep your preserves safe and tasty.
